| Obverse description | Uncrowned right-facing effigy of King Charles III after the portrait by Martin Jennings, depicting the King in a mature, naturalistic style with short hair and an open collar. The truncation of the bust is positioned at the lower centre of the field. The circular legend reads CHARLES III DEI GRA REX F D FALKLAND ISLANDS, separated by raised dots, with the date 2025 appearing in the lower exergual area below the portrait. A beaded border frames the entire obverse design. |

| Additional information |
The Falkland Islands retains the British monarch as head of state, making it one of a small number of territories outside the United Kingdom itself to issue coinage bearing Charles III's effigy from the outset of his reign. This piece takes the half sovereign format — historically a gold denomination — recast here in silver proof, a practice that began gaining traction across Commonwealth mints in the 1990s as bullion and collector markets diverged from circulating coinage economics.
